The Local Supply Planner is responsible for driving and optimizing the supply chain management in the mid-term planning horizon for the factory. Answering the questions:
What needs to be done in order to meet the expected demand? What needs to be done when? What are the risks in the supply chain going through the factory?
- Lead and coordinate factory supply chain activities while aligning with product group objectives.
- Manage the monthly local supply review cycle and support decision-making to address supply risks and gaps.
- Develop and maintain local stock strategies (SI, NI, RI, BI) in alignment with product group direction.
- Oversee local inventory management processes and ensure component planning data remains accurate and up to date.
- Translate demand inputs from the Central Business Unit into component-level forecasts and incorporate local business insights to refine projections.
- Drive continuous improvement initiatives within the local supply chain and contribute to global supply chain enhancements.
- Track and report supply chain performance metrics to support the Sales & Operations Planning (S&OP) process.
- Execute administrative responsibilities in accordance with established SOPs.
- Actively participate in Status Board meetings and contribute to problem resolution and improvement initiatives.
- Recommend and implement enhancements to standard operating procedures.
- Promote waste reduction and efficiency in all supply chain activities.
